Assisted LivingAssisted living facilities provide crucial support and care for seniors who may need help with daily tasks such as medication management, bathing, and meal preparation. These communities offer a safe and comfortable environment where seniors can maintain their independence while receiving the assistance they need to thrive in their golden years.

Description
The Courtyard in Bradenton, FL is an assisted living community that offers a comfortable and peaceful environment for seniors. With its close proximity to various amenities, residents can enjoy a convenient and fulfilling lifestyle.
At The Courtyard, we understand the importance of personal beliefs and spirituality. Therefore, we provide devotional services off-site for individuals who wish to engage in religious activities.
Our indoor common areas are designed to foster social interactions among residents. Whether it's engaging in lively conversations or participating in group activities, our common areas provide the perfect setting for building friendships and creating lasting memories.
We also offer specialized care services for individuals with diabetes. Our trained staff members are experienced in providing diabetic care, ensuring that residents receive the support they need to manage their condition effectively.
In addition to our on-site activities, The Courtyard encourages residents to explore the surrounding area. With four cafes nearby, residents can enjoy a cup of coffee or share a meal with friends. There are also two parks nearby where individuals can take leisurely walks or engage in outdoor exercises.
Maintaining good health is essential, which is why our community is conveniently located near 20 pharmacies and 25 physicians' offices. Residents can easily access medication and medical services whenever required.
For those looking for entertainment options, The Courtyard is situated near 19 restaurants and one theater. Residents can indulge in delicious cuisines or catch a movie without having to travel far from home.
Furthermore, we prioritize the well-being of our residents by ensuring that there are three hospitals nearby. In case of emergencies or medical needs, prompt medical attention is readily available.
Overall, The Courtyard provides a supportive living environment with easy access to amenities and services that cater to the unique needs of each resident.

Transitioning from assisted living to memory care is driven by an individual's cognitive decline and specific needs, requiring careful evaluation of indicators like increased confusion and wandering. The process involves consulting medical professionals, researching suitable communities, considering financial and legal aspects, and ensuring effective communication for personalized care plans.
Assisted living provides moderate support for seniors seeking independence, while memory care offers specialized support for individuals with dementia or cognitive impairments through structured routines and trained staff. Key differences include care approaches, environment security measures, staff training levels, activity types, and cost considerations.
